Introduction to ICT in Education

 What is ICT in Education?

 Use of Information and Communication Technologies (ICT) to


enhance learningIncorporates tools like computers, internet,
educational software, and multimedia
 Why it matters:
 Facilitates interactive learning, access to information, and
collaborative tools.
What is a Virtual Classroom?

 Definition: A virtual classroom is an online environment where


teachers and students interact in real-time.

 Key Features:Real-time video/audio communicationScreen


sharing, whiteboards, and digital toolsAccess to learning
materials and resourcesFlexible learning at any time and place
Components of a Virtual
Classroom
 Communication Tools: Video conferencing (Zoom, Microsoft
Teams, Google Meet)Collaborative Tools: Virtual whiteboards, file-
sharing, polls, and quizzes

 Learning Management Systems (LMS): Moodle, Canvas,


Blackboard
 Assessment Tools: Quizzes, assignments, real-time feedback

 Engagement Features: Breakout rooms, chat, and hand-raising


features
Benefits of Virtual Classrooms

 Accessibility: Learn from anywhere, anytimeCost-Effective: Saves


travel and infrastructure costsPersonalized
 Learning: Tailored lessons for individual needS
 Collaboration: Group work through digital tools, connecting
globallyResource

 Availability: Access to a wide range of resources like videos, e-


books, etc.
Challenges in Virtual Classrooms

 Technological Barriers: Limited access to devices, poor internet


connectivity
 Engagement Issues: Difficulty in keeping students engaged
remotely
 Distractions: Students may be distracted by non-educational
activities
 Digital Literacy: Need for skills to effectively use technologyLack
of
 Social Interaction: Limited face-to-face interaction with peers and
teachers
Best Practices for Effective
Virtual Learning
 Clear Communication: Set expectations, use clear instructions
 Interactive Tools: Use quizzes, polls, and discussion forums to
increase engagement
 Time Management: Keep lessons concise, provide breaks, and
avoid overload

 Foster Interaction: Use group work, virtual study sessions, and


Q&A
 Accessibility Features: Provide captions, recordings, and
alternative learning materials
Examples of Virtual Classroom
PlatformS
 Zoom: Popular for its video conferencing and screen-sharing
capabilities
 Google Meet: Integrated with Google Classroom, easy to use for
educators and students
 Moodle: Comprehensive LMS that supports discussions,
assignments, and assessments
 Microsoft Teams: Integrated with Office 365 tools and useful for
collaboration
Impact of Virtual Classrooms
on Learning
 Increased Engagement: Students are more likely to be engaged
with multimedia tools
 Improved Access to Education: Education can reach remote and
underserved areas
 Better Tracking and Feedback: Real-time assessments and
personalized learning
 Global Learning: Interaction with peers and experts worldwide,
promoting global perspectives
The Future of Virtual Classrooms

 Advancements in AI and VR: Personalized learning paths, virtual


labs, and simulations
 Hybrid Learning Models: Combining online and in-person learning
for flexibility
 Lifelong Learning: Increased opportunities for adult education
and continuous skill development
 Global Education Networks: Collaboration across borders and
cultures
